Output d951d03ea40a81c66eb72b8324b50befcb6802024a14784b0397bc0c3de5aeb3:48

value
27768327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37857dcd112eca5eccf36d0702c11864944e3638 OP_EQUAL
address
MCxjK8JKXFxLFaEWhsqVRZcV7TRcrzS14A
transaction
d951d03ea40a81c66eb72b8324b50befcb6802024a14784b0397bc0c3de5aeb3
spent
true